1. Melissa & Doug Reusable Sticker Pads
These popular sticker pads offer hours of creative fun with various themed backgrounds like “Habitats” or “Vehicles.” Toddlers can place and reposition over 150 puffy stickers again and again. It’s a fantastic mess-free activity perfect for the tray table.
Best for encouraging imaginative play and fine motor skills. This is a budget-friendly option, providing excellent value for extended entertainment. The reusable nature means endless scene creations.

2. Water Wow! Activity Books by Melissa & Doug
Water Wow! books are a staple for travel, requiring only water to reveal vibrant colors and pictures. The chunky water pen is easy for small hands to hold and refill. Once dry, the pages return to white, ready for the next round of coloring.
Perfect for mess-free artistic expression. This is a mid-range product that offers repeated use without any concerns about stains on seats or clothes. The magic of colors appearing is always a delightful surprise.

4. Wikki Stix Original Fun Favors
Wikki Stix are flexible, wax-coated yarn sticks that can be bent, twisted, and shaped into endless designs. They stick to most smooth surfaces (and each other) without leaving a residue. They are easy to manipulate for small fingers.
Ideal for fostering creativity and tactile exploration. These are a budget-friendly find, offering quiet, independent play. Children can create letters, shapes, or stick figures, making them a versatile travel toy.

10. Tegu Pocket Pouch Magnetic Wooden Blocks
These small, magnetic wooden blocks come in a convenient travel pouch. They allow toddlers to build, stack, and create without the frustration of non-magnetic blocks falling over on a bumpy flight.
Ideal for fostering creativity and spatial reasoning. This is a premium product, offering high-quality, sustainable play. The magnetic connection makes building easier and more stable in a moving environment.

14. Crayola Color Wonder Mess Free Coloring Kit
Color Wonder markers only appear on special Color Wonder paper, meaning no marks on clothes, skin, furniture, or airplane seats. The kit usually includes several pages and markers, all contained in a portable case.
Ideal for artistic toddlers who love to color without the mess. This is a mid-range item, a highly valued product by parents. The peace of mind from mess-free coloring is a significant feature for travel.

24. Mini Magnetic Travel Puzzles
These puzzles feature magnetic pieces that stick to a metal tin or board, preventing them from scattering on the plane. They come in various themes and piece counts suitable for toddlers.
Perfect for problem-solving and fine motor skills. This is a mid-range product, offering contained puzzle fun. The magnetic aspect is a lifesaver, ensuring pieces stay put even with turbulence.
